USWNT vs Canada score: Rose Lavelle leads USA to clean field match to open 2021 SheBelieves Cup

The U.S. women’s team defeated Canada 1-0 to kick off their SheBelieves Cup in 2021. The winning goal for the game was provided by Rose Lavelle in the 79th minute after throwing it off the bench in the second half.
